How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hubbell?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Hubbell Studio Apartments | $1,692 | $1,450 | $2,100 |
Hubbell 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,620 | $600 | $2,600 |
Hubbell 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,462 | $500 | $2,900 |
Hubbell 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,815 | $1,798 | $1,833 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Hubbell
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Hubbell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Hubbell ranges from $600 to $2,600 with an average monthly rent of $1,620.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Hubbell c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Hubbell range from $500 to $2,900.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,462.
